👮‍♂️Age Verification Related❓ Why is Reddit requiring me to verify my ID?

I was verifying my email today and noticed in my settings that Reddit has restricted my account. A prompt popped up saying, 'To access chat, followers, and public profiles, please confirm you are 16 or older.'

I’m guessing Reddit assumes I’m British (which I’m not) just because I’ve commented in the r/HENRYUK subreddit. I did a bit of Googling, and it turns out the UK has a strict new law called the Online Safety Act that forces platforms to implement third-party ID verification.

I’m 28 by the way😂 but there is absolutely zero chance I am uploading my government ID to Reddit.

I don’t mind a few restrictions as long as I can still browse my usual subreddits, but I'm curious: what exactly am I being blocked from? Is it just DMs and my profile page being invisibl?
